Flood Advisory issued April 5 at 4:19PM EDT until April 5 at 11:30PM EDT by NWS Wilmington OH

* WHAT…Fl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ues.

* WHERE…The following counties, in Indiana, Fayette, Franklin,
Union and Wayne and the following counties, in Ohio, Butler,
Clark, Franklin, Greene, Madison, Miami, Montgomery and Preble.

* WHEN…Until 1130 PM EDT Saturday.

* IMPACTS…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as.
Water over roadways. Some low-water crossings may become
impassable.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…
– At 419 PM EDT, local law enforcement reported minor flooding
in the advisory area. Additional rainfall amounts of 0.5 to 1
inch are possible.
– Some locations that may experience flooding include…
Dayton, Springfield, Kettering, Beavercreek, Huber Heights,
Richmond, Fairborn, Xenia, Troy, Trotwood, Oxford, Piqua,
Miamisburg, Springboro, Vandalia, Connersville, Englewood,
Franklin, London and Tipp City.
